- Botanical Classification:
- Family: Cactaceae
- Genus: Opuntia
- Species: canterae
- Physical Characteristics:
- Growth Habit: Opuntia canterae can grow as a shrub or small tree, often developing a branched structure. The pads may grow upright or spread outwards, giving it a bushy appearance.
- Color Variations: While typically green, some plants may exhibit a bluish tint under certain conditions, particularly in full sun. This can enhance its ornamental value.
